Output 2648a8f39cf96fa01e2b8369220c3f40bbbdd360c6ae9379c1d160e5010a67ca:1

value
41240406
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8d76c875359756cd4c3135f8fd564a2df960339c7a82031047760c7c8ecfd089
address
tb1p34mvsaf4jatv6np3xhu064j29hukqvuu02pqxyz8wcx8erk06zys8k7sxy
transaction
2648a8f39cf96fa01e2b8369220c3f40bbbdd360c6ae9379c1d160e5010a67ca
confirmations
159860
spent
true